Abstract

This study was motivated by the low ability of students at MA Muhammadiyah 01 Medan to write anecdotal texts, which requires innovative learning media to make the learning process more engaging and effective. The primary objective of this research was to develop a character video learning media that is valid, practical, and effective in improving the anecdotal text writing skills of tenth-grade students. The study employed a Research and Development (RD) approach using the ADDIE model, which includes analysis, design, development, implementation, and evaluation stages. The research subjects consisted of tenth-grade students and experts who validated the content, media, and language aspects. Data collection techniques included observation, expert validation questionnaires, practicality questionnaires for teachers and students, and post-tests to measure students’ learning outcomes. Expert validation results indicated that the character video media is highly feasible for use, with high validity scores. Practicality tests from teacher questionnaires scored 97%, student questionnaires scored 89%, and learning implementation scored 91, all categorized as very good, indicating that the media is highly suitable and easy to apply in the learning process. Moreover, post-test results showed a significant improvement in students’ ability to write anecdotal texts after using the character video media. These findings confirm that the use of character video media provides a more interactive and contextual learning experience compared to conventional methods such as lectures. This study contributes significantly to the development of digital learning media, particularly for Indonesian language subjects, and can serve as a reference for educators in creating learning materials that align with students’ needs and interests.
